Commending John Edward Burton III.
HJ 645 is a ceremonial resolution commending John Edward Burton III. It does not create new laws or affect policy; it is a formal expression of appreciation from the legislature. The resolution passed both the House and Senate by voice vote in February 2025. As a procedural resolution, it has no binding effect or impact on government operations or constituents.
